Entry : T2BJ20 (unreviewed)
Entry name : T2BJ20_HAEIF
Protein names : 5'-methylthioadenosine/S-adenosylhomocysteine nucleosidase (MTA/SAH nucleosidase) (MTAN) (EC 3.2.2.9) (5'-methylthioadenosine nucleosidase) (S-adenosylhomocysteine nucleosidase)
Organism : Haemophilus influenzae KR494
Organism ID : 1334187
Gene names : mtnN
ORF names : HifGL_000919
EC number : 3.2.2.9

Ligand & Biological process : Amino-acid biosynthesis; Glycosidase; Hydrolase; Methionine biosynthesis
General annotation
Pathway : Amino-acid biosynthesis; L-methionine biosynthesis via salvage pathway; S-methyl-5-thio-alpha-D-ribose 1-phosphate from S-methyl-5'-thioadenosine (hydrolase route): step 1/2.
Sequence similarities : Belongs to PNP/UDP phosphorylase family, MtnN subfamily
